June 2013 Report from the Friends of Eutin


The high school students from Lawrence High School and Free State High School arrived in Eutin on May 28 and will return to Lawrence on June 20.  The group is being led by Lawrence High School German instructor Natalie Aaron.  Students participating include Samantha Grinage, Nico Groth, Lydia Longabach, Althea Wilson, Anna Clayton, Avery Miller, and Francisco Esparza.

In total, 29 Americans have safely arrived in Eutin.  They are participating in the High School Exchange, the KU Summer Language Institute, and the KU Internship Program.

At a reception at Eutin's city hall, KU student Adam Mauck was surprised with a special certificate.  According to Eutin statistics, Adam is the 2,000th person (Germans and Americans), who have crossed the Atlantic through the Lawrence-Eutin sister city relationship.

Eutin officials honored all of their American guests on June 4 at the traditional "German-American Night" organized by the Eutin Fire Fighters.

On June 16, 3 business interns from Eutin will arrive in Lawrence, staying for 4 weeks.

 

July 2013 Report from the Friends of Eutin

Natalie Aaron and the high school exchange students returned home safely.  According to Natalie, everyone had a great time!  No major issues or problems.  Everyone is very excited about hosting this fall.

Three business interns from Eutin arrived on June 16 and will depart on July 14.  The 3 young men have worked with various businesses and city departments throughout Lawrence, including the Lawrence Police Department, KU Audio Reader, Genesis Athletic Club, M & M Bakery, and Channel 6/Free State Studios.

June 2013 Report from the Friends of Iniades

 

The planning committee for the visit of the Mayor of Messolonghi, Panagiotis Katsoulis (Panos) and his interpreter Dimitra Pitsitkou began meeting at the end of March and had five meetings over the next month and a half to come up with a suitable agenda that would give our guests a sampling of their Sister City, Lawrence and some taste of the state of Kansas as well.  The committee consisted of Dennis Christilles, Karen Christilles, Curtis Barnhill, Jon Josserand, Laura Williams and Ione Unruh.

 

As was expected the original agenda changed many times before the guests arrived and during the time of their visit.  They were graciously housed at Bob and Sandra Schumm’s home. According to Panos and Dimitra the visit was a success and both were very appreciative of all the effort taken on their behalf.
